In my first term in office, I've built a record based on strong legislation, real investments, and tangible impact for the 3rd District.

I’m proud to say that I’ve successfully secured over $1 million in state-funded investments for various community projects in parks across our city including Connell Street Park, Jennie M. Weaver Park, Woodlawn Park, and Rodney St. Reservoir.

My work in the legislature has remained focused on our community’s needs by addressing motorized scooters, funeral establishment permits, folic acid fortification, and more diverse languages available on state government websites, among others, with several of these measures having already been signed into law.

On August 26th, 1920, the 19th Amendment, giving women the right to vote, officially became a part of the United States Constitution.

On Women’s Equality, we acknowledge all the work it took for women to achieve the freedom and rights they have today, and we look forward to the work needed to ensure gender equality.

On August 19th, the Delaware Public Service Commission will hold a hybrid Public Comment Session regarding Delmarva Power's application for an increase in electric base rates and proposed changes to its electric tariff.

The Commission encourages customers and other interested persons to participate and share their views on the application. For additional information and case documents, visit the PSC website: depsc.delaware.gov

It’s never too late to make a difference. Through the State of Delaware Student Mentoring Program, volunteers help students strengthen their literacy skills while encouraging confidence, curiosity, and a sense of belonging.

There are many Delaware organizations that support mentoring to help foster positive relationships for Delaware students- talk to your employer today to see if your organization has partnered with the DE Student Mentoring Program, and ask how you can get involved.

Applications for the upcoming 2026-2027 Academic Year will be accepted beginning August 26, 2026.
